Richland CDP, South Dakota: commercial real estate data.
Richland CDP is a Census CDP of 107 people across 5.65 square miles of land, in Union County. Median household income is $130,417, 100.0 percent of occupied homes are owned.

This is a small place, and the figures below carry wide margins.
The American Community Survey reaches Richland through a sample, not a count, and in a place this size that sample is thin. The population estimate here is 107 with a margin of error of plus or minus 93, which is 86.9 percent of the estimate itself. Every figure whose margin reaches 20 percent is printed with that margin beside it, so you can see the width of each one rather than having to assume it.
Nothing has been removed or adjusted. These are the published federal estimates, shown with the uncertainty the Census publishes alongside them.
